In 1570, Stephan Mueller entered the world in Meiningen, Schmalkalden-Meiningen, Thueringen, GERMANY, born to Christoph Christoffel Mueller And Catharina Kaler. Stephan Mueller passed away in 1636 in Schmalenbuche, Sonneberg, Thuringen, GERMANY.
